The RatchetCUT mechanism multiplies the cutting power with each click, so the tool does the work for you The ratcheting mechanism clicks and moves to the next setting, providing ever-increasing pressure as you cut, which repeats until the branch is simply cut through Full aluminum one-piece handle and hook design for durability The high carbon steel blade is non-stick coated for enhanced cutting performance A built in lock is easily operated with one hand Corona®Tools, born in the orange groves of Southern California in the 1920s, has a long history of designing superior tools that continue to provide lasting performance Season after Season
